Who are the Tiny Meat Gang?

The Tiny Meat Gang comprise of Cody Ko and Noel Miller, two American YouTubers, comedians, singers, actors, and influencers.

Some of their most notable ventures have been the Tiny Meat Gang podcast, their 'That's Cringe' YouTube series, and a series of EP's and singles released under the Tiny Meat Gang name. The pair have been very successful due to an ability to build on each other's jokes, creating a non stop onslaught of masterfully timed comedic humor.

Tiny Meat Gang Music

Tiny Meat Gang music is where the 'Tiny Meat Gang' name originated. It was created in response to the terrible music being released by YouTubers at the time. The pair produce parody rap, commenting on the extravagant lifestyles of celebrities and musicians.

My favorite song of theirs is called 'Club Poor' in which they rap about being thrifty in the club. The song juxtaposes the usual frivolous spending displayed by rap artists. The lyrics state that instead of buying a girl a drink they're going to 'let a ugly dude buy her top shelf'.

Tiny Meat Gang music is an example of the pairs ability to influence and encourage each other to journey into new genres of content. Noel has been a rap artist and live comedian for many years before joining YouTube, whereas Cody was previously a Vine star and doesn't have a musical past. Noel is the more dominant rap artist and singer on their tracks, but it's obvious that the venture wouldn't have been successful without Cody's comedic influence.

The Tiny Meat Gang Podcast

The Tiny Meat Gang podcast is where Cody and Noel commentate on pop culture. Their favorite topics to discuss are rappers, celebrity news, YouTubers, current events, and any wildly outrageous story they can find on platforms such as Reddit.

I have a very short attention span, and The Tiny Meat Gang podcast is the only podcast I listen to, as its hour long runtime is full of hit after hit hilarious segments. It currently has a five star rating on Chartable.com from over 30,000 listeners.

Cody and Noel are two very likable guys, and are often invited into circumstances that wouldn't normally be available to the general public. They also have an unmatched ability to comedically present a series of events.

On one podcast titled 'We went to Elon's House' they describe hanging out with Post Malone who casually suggested they all go to Elon Musk's house. The story involves imagery such as them arriving drunk to his property, both unable to believe what they are seeing, as Elon, and his then girlfriend, singer Grimes, stand holding lanterns eerily in the middle of their pitch black driveway. They then describe Elon and Grimes bizarre looking dogs, a giant one with a 'foam roller' haircut, and another tiny Shih Tzu with a '5th grader centre part' haircut. The segment ends describing them trying to find a way out of Elon's mansion, deciding to ask Elon himself, and then realizing they can't because he's making out with his girlfriend in the kitchen.

That's Cringe Series

Before joining forces, Cody and Noel were both individual YouTube comedians. Their first joint venture was a series together on Cody's channel named 'That's Cringe'. Almost every video in the series gained over ten million views, with some hitting over twenty million.

The series covers the most cringe-worthy content on the platform. I myself have re-watched each video about 10 times, and it's fans constantly demand the pair to release the next episode.

My favorite episode covers one of the biggest and most controversial YouTube stars, Jake Paul, and his poorly thought through, loud mouthed presence on the platform. Jake Paul has rapper 21 Savage in his car and proceeds to play a Christmas song 'Jingle Bell Rock' and Katy Perry's 'Firework'. Cody and Noel both start visibly cringing on camera and the two reenact the awkwardness in the car. They are able to anticipate each other's next move and have advanced improv skills to make the entire episode a hilarious watch.
